Because you have contracted ordinary colds and recovered from them without treatment of any kind, do not for a moment imagiuo that colds aro not dangerous. Everyone knows that pneumonia pneu-monia and chronic catarrh have their origin in a common cold. Consumption is not caused b3' a cold, but tho cold prepares the sj-stem for, tho reception and development of tho germs that would not otherwise havo found lodgment. lodg-ment. It is the samo with all infectious infec-tious diseases. Diphtheria, scarlet fever, measles and whooping cough are much 1 more likely lo be contracted when tho child has a cold.
